1260 Infinity Fluorescence Detector Spectra
Lower detection limits and easy spectral analysis for HPLC and UHPLC
As a standalone detector or in an automated Agilent 1200 Infinity Series system the Agilent 1260 Infinity Fluorescence Detector Spectra brings high-sensitivity fluorescence detection to your laboratory. This easy-to-use detector provides quantitative data and fluorescence spectra from a single run. Simultaneous multi-wavelength detection improves sensitivity and selectivity. Use the online spectral information for rapid method optimization and verification of separation quality. High-speed fluorescence detection with up to 145 Hz data rates keeping pace with the analysis speed of ultra-fast LC.

Fluorescence Detector 1260 Infinity Spectra (G1321B)
Specifications: Agilent 1260 Infinity Fluorescence Detector Spectra (G1321B) |
|
Detection type |
Multi-signal fluorescence detector with rapid online scanning capabilities and spectral data analysis |
Performance |
Single wavelength operation: |
Light source |
Xenon flash lamp, normal mode (20 W), economy mode (5 W), lifetime 4000 hours |
Pulse frequency |
296 Hz for signal mode, 74 Hz for economy mode |
Excitation monochromator |
Concave holographic grating, F/1.6, blaze 300 nm, |
Emission monochromator |
Concave holographic grating, F/1.6, blaze 400 nm, |
Reference system |
Inline excitation measurement |
Time programming |
Up to four signals, response time, PMT gain, baseline behavior (append, free, zero), spectral parameters |
Spectral acquisition |
Excitation or emission spectra, scan speed 28 ms per datapoint, e.g. 0.6 s per spectrum 200-400 nm, 10 nm step |
Step size |
1-20 nm |
Spectra storage |
Limited only by disk space |
Wavelength repeatability |
± 0.2 nm |
Wavelength accuracy |
±3 nm |
Data rate |
145 Hz |
Flow cells |
Standard: 8 µL volume, 20 bar (2 MPa) pressure maximum, quartz. |
Control and data evaluation |
Agilent OpenLAB Chromatography Data System (CDS) ChemStation Edition and EZChrom Edition or Agilent Instant Pilot data evaluation (limited analysis or printing of spectra) |
Environment |
0 - 40 °C constant temperature at <95% humidity (non-condensing) |
Analog outputs |
Recorder/integrator: 100 mV or 1 V, |
Communications |
LAN, Controller-area-network (CAN), RS232, APG remote |
Safety and maintenance |
Extensive diagnostics, error detection and display (through ChemStation and Instant Pilot), leak detection, safe leak handling, leak output signal for shutdown of pumping system. Low voltages in major maintenance areas |
GLP |
Early maintenance feedback (EMF) for continuous tracking of instrument usage, display of feedback messages in terms of lamp burn time with user-settable limits and feedback messages. Electronic records of maintenance and errors. Verification of wavelength accuracy using Raman band (H20) lines. |
